Early disclaimer: this isn’t fairly the mom of all knowledge breaches, nor even maybe a youthful cousin, so you possibly can stand down from Blue Alert immediately.
So far as we will inform, solely names, e-mail addresses and employers have been leaked within the wrongly shared doc.
However what names they have been!
The leaked record apparently made up a helpful e-mail Who’s Who record of world cybersecurity consultants from intelligence companies, legislation enforcement teams, and serving navy workers.
Menace intelligence firm Recorded Future and German information website Der Spiegel have listed a variety of victims, together with the NSA, FBI and the US Cyber Command in America, the German BSI (Federal Workplace for Info Safety), the UK’s Nationwide Cybersecurity Centre…
…and we may go on.
Different international locations with affected authorities ministries apparently embody, in no specific order: Taiwan, Lithuania, Israel, the Netherlands, Poland, Saudi Arabia, Qatar, France, the United Arab Emirates, Japan, Estonia, Turkey, Czechia, Egypt, Colombia, Ukraine, and Slovakia.
Der Spiegel means that quite a few massive German firms have been affected, too, together with BMW, Allianz, Mercedes-Benz, and Deutsche Telekom.
A complete of about 5600 names, emails and organisational affiliations have been leaked in all.
How did the leak occur?
It helps to do not forget that Virus Complete is all about pattern sharing, the place anybody on the planet (whether or not they’re paying Virus Complete clients or not) can add suspicious recordsdata with the intention to obtain two immediate outcomes:
- Scan the recordsdata for malware utilizing dozens of taking part merchandise. (Sophos is one.) Observe that this not a option to evaluate detection charges or to “take a look at” merchandise, as a result of just one small element in every product is used, specifically its pre-execution, file-based, anti-malware scanner. However it’s a really fast and handy method of disambiguating the numerous totally different detection names for widespread malware households that totally different merchandise inevitably find yourself with.
- Share uploaded recordsdata swiftly and securely with taking part distributors. Any firm whose product is within the detection combine can obtain new samples, whether or not they already detected them or not, for additional evaluation and analysis. Pattern sharing schemes within the early days of anti-malware analysis usually relied on PGP encryption scripts and closed mailing lists, however Virus Complete’s account-based safe obtain system is far easier, speedier and extra scalable than that.
In actual fact, in these early days of malware detection and prevention, most samples have been so-called executable recordsdata, or packages, which hardly ever if ever contained personally identifiable data.
Despite the fact that helpfully sharing a malware-infected pattern of a proprietary program would possibly in the end entice a criticism from the seller on copyright grounds, that type of objection was simply resolved just by deleting the file afterward, provided that file wasn’t speculated to be stored secret, merely to be licensed correctly.
(In actual life, few distributors minded, given the the recordsdata have been by no means shared broadly, hardly ever shaped an entire utility set up, and anyway have been being shared particularly for malware evaluation functions, not for piracy.)
Non-executable recordsdata containing malware have been hardly ever shared, and will simply and routinely be recognized for those who tried to share one by mistake as a result of they lacked the tell-tale beginning bytes of a typical program file.
In case you’re questioning, DOS and Home windows .EXE
recordsdata have, from the earliest days of MS-DOS onwards, began with the textual content characters MZ
, which come out as 77 90 in decimal and as 0x4D 0x5A in hexadecimal. This makes EXEs simple to recognise, and all non-EXEs equally fast to identify. And in case you’re questioning why MZ
was chosen, the reply is that these are the initials of Microsoft programmer Mark Zbikowski, who got here up with the file format within the first place. For what it’s price, and as an extra enjoyable truth, reminiscence blocks allotted by DOS all began with the byte M
, aside from the final one within the record, which was flagged with Z
.
Information recordsdata with added code
In 1995, the primary Microsoft Phrase virus appeared, dubbed Idea as a result of that’s precisely what it was, albeit an unhelpful one.
From then on, an vital proportion of energetic malware samples have been recordsdata that consist primarily of personal knowledge, however with unauthorised malware code added later within the type of scripts or programming macros.
Technically, there are methods to purge such recordsdata of most of their private data first, comparable to overwriting each numeric cell in a spreadsheet with the worth 42, or changing each printable non-space character in a doc with X
or x
, however even that type of pre-processing is susceptible to hassle.
Firstly, quite a few malware households sneakily retailer at the very least a few of their very own wanted knowledge as added data within the private a part of such recordsdata, in order that making an attempt to bowdlerise, redact or rewrite the delicate, “unsharable” components of the file causes the malware to cease working, or to behave in a different way.
This somewhat ruins the aim of amassing a real-life pattern within the first place.
Secondly, reliably redacting all private data inside advanced, mulitpart recordsdata is successfully an unsolvable downside in its personal proper.
Even apparently sanitised recordsdata might however leak private knowledge for those who aren’t cautious, particularly for those who’re making an attempt to redact recordsdata saved in proprietary codecs for which you may have little or no offical documentation.
In brief, any add system that accepts recordsdata of arbitrary sort, together with packages, scripts, configuration knowledge, paperwork, spreadsheets, photographs, movies, audio and plenty of extra…
…introduces the chance that once in a while, with out that means to, somebody with the very best will on the planet will inadvertently share a file that ought to by no means have been launched, not even on the premise of working for the higher good of all.
Proper file, unsuitable place
And that’s precisely what occurred right here.
A file containing a structured record of some 5600 names, e-mail addresses and cybersecurity affiliations of Virus Complete clients was uploaded to Virus Complete’s scanning-and-sharing service by mistake…
…by an worker inside Virus Complete.
This actually does seem to have been an harmless mistake that inadvertently shared the file with precisely the unsuitable individuals.
And earlier than you say to your self, “What have been they considering?”…
…ask your self what number of totally different file add companies your personal firm makes use of for numerous functions, and whether or not you’ll again your self by no means to place the best file within the unsuitable place your self.
In any case, many firms use quite a few totally different outsourced companies for various components of their enterprise workflow lately, so that you may need fully totally different net add portals to your trip requests, expense claims, timesheets, journey requests, pension contributions, coaching programs, supply code checkins, gross sales studies and extra.
In case you’ve ever despatched the best e-mail to the unsuitable individual (and you’ve got!), you need to assume that importing the best file to the unsuitable place is the type of mistake that you just, too, may make, leaving you asking your self, “What was I considering?”
What to do?
Listed here are three suggestions, all of that are digital life-style adjustments somewhat that settings or checkboxes you possibly can merely activate.
It’s unpopular recommendation, however logging out from on-line accounts everytime you aren’t really utilizing them is a good way to begin.
That gained’t essentially cease you importing to websites which might be open to nameless customers, like Virus Complete (downloads require a logged-in account, however uploads don’t).
However it enormously reduces your threat of unintentionally interacting with different websites, even when all you do is inadvertently like a social media submit by mistake, while you didn’t need to.
In case you’re within the IT workforce, take into account placing controls on which customers can ship what kinds of file to whom.
You would think about using firewall add guidelines to restrict which file sorts might be despatched to what websites, or activating numerous knowledge loss prevention insurance policies in your endpoint safety software program to warn customers once they appear like sending one thing someplace they shouldn’t.
And for those who’re not in IT, don’t take it personally for those who sooner or later discover your add freedoms restricted by order of the safety workforce.
In any case, you’ll at all times get a second likelihood to ship a file that wouldn’t exit the primary time, however you by no means get the possibility to unsend a file that wasn’t speculated to exit in any respect.
We’re keen to guess that the Google worker who uploaded the unsuitable file on this incident would a lot somewhat be sitting down proper now to barter with the IT division about having overly strict add restrictions relaxed…
…than sitting down to clarify to the safety workforce why they uploaded the best file to the unsuitable place.
As Pink Floyd may need sung, of their early days, “Cautious with that file, Eugene!”